As someone who works closely with digital publishing, I've seen a lot of tools come and go, but a few PDF shrinkers stand out for their reliability and quality. Publishers often lean towards 'Adobe Acrobat Pro' because it offers advanced compression without significant loss of quality. It’s a bit pricey, but the features are worth it if you're handling large files regularly.

Another great option is 'Smallpdf,' which is user-friendly and works well for quick compressions. It’s web-based, so you don’t need to install anything. For those who need more control over compression settings, 'PDF-XChange Editor' is a solid choice. It allows you to tweak everything from image quality to font embedding, making it a favorite among professionals who need precision.

How Does A Pdf File Shrinker Reduce File Size?

4 answers2025-06-03 05:52:46
As someone who deals with digital files daily, I’ve experimented with various PDF shrinkers and noticed they employ several techniques to reduce file size. One common method is compression, where the software analyzes the PDF and squeezes down images, fonts, and other elements without losing too much quality. Some tools convert high-resolution images to lower DPI or switch from color to grayscale, which significantly cuts down the file size. Advanced shrinkers also remove redundant data, like duplicate fonts or embedded metadata that isn’t necessary for the document’s core content. Another approach involves optimizing the PDF’s structure. For instance, some shrinkers re-encode text and streamline the file’s internal organization, eliminating unnecessary code or whitespace. Certain tools even discard hidden layers or unused objects, which is handy for files created from design software like Adobe Illustrator. The best PDF shrinkers offer customizable settings, letting you balance between size reduction and quality retention, depending on whether you’re archiving or sharing the file.

Is There A Pdf Shrinker Free That Preserves Anime Illustrations?

3 answers2025-06-03 00:29:51
I've been searching for a free PDF shrinker that doesn’t ruin my precious anime art collections, and I think I’ve found a few decent options. 'Smallpdf' is a straightforward tool that compresses files without obliterating the visual quality. It’s great for manga scans or doujinshi where the illustrations matter most. I also tried 'PDF24'—it’s offline-friendly and lets you adjust compression settings manually, so you can prioritize image retention. For a more niche pick, 'Foxit PDF Editor' (free version) has a 'reduce file size' feature that keeps line art crisp. Just avoid 'high compression' presets; they tend to blur delicate details like character expressions or background textures. Another trick I use is converting PDFs to PNGs first with 'XnConvert', then reassembling them into a lighter PDF. It’s a bit tedious, but it preserves those vibrant colors and sharp lines better than direct compression. Always preview the output before saving!
